Interior house painting by home size: Las Vegas vs Reno
Interior painting is priced mostly by the surface area you cover, which scales with home size. A whole-home repaint runs about $2–$6 per square foot of floor area for walls, ceilings, and trim — prep work and ceiling height push it higher.

Cheapest time for interior house painting in either city
Summer is peak season for exterior painting because the weather demands it, and prices follow demand. Interior painting isn't weather-dependent at all, which makes it the cheapest job to book in a slow winter month.
What are you really paying for in a paint job?
Most of a paint quote is labor and prep, not paint. Our editors on where the money should go.
The timing case
Interior work in the trade's slow winter season catches the best crews at the best price. Save exterior jobs for dry weather — rushing paint onto a damp or cold wall guarantees a redo.
The coverage case
Two coats over primer is the honest standard; one-coat bids hide thin coverage. Confirm coats and primer in writing so a "lower" price isn't just less paint on the wall.
The prep-first case
Surface prep — patching, sanding, caulking, washing — is most of a lasting finish. A bid that's cheap because it skips prep will peel within a year. Pay for the prep, not the brand name.
Judge a paint quote by prep and coats, not the headline number. Good prep, two coats over primer and the right season beat a cheap bid every time.
